About the Role

Reading Borough Council is looking for a Procurement and Contracts Manager to support the Housing Team in our Communities and Adult Social Care directorate. This role acts as a dedicated business partner for budget managers and technical experts, ensuring robust contract management for a range of subject‑matter including repairs, maintenance, renovations, professional services, and property‑related works.

Hybrid working is supported with an expectation of 1–2 days per week in the office.

We are committed to diversity and inclusion, seeking talent from the widest pool of candidates. As a Disability Confident Employer, we actively support the recruitment and continued employment of people with disabilities.

This position ensures procurement processes run efficiently and in full compliance with regulations, helping to deliver high‑quality services that benefit the community, with contract values ranging from £5k up to multi‑million development schemes.

Key legal frameworks include the Procurement Act 2023 and Public Contracts Regulations 2015; top candidates will have completed the Procurement Act eLearning course. The role involves services such as service contracts, framework and DPS call‑offs, and JCT contracts, driving value for money and effective contract delivery.

A Level 4 or higher CIPS qualification is preferable, though apprenticeship and training options will be available.


Key Responsibilities

* Lead and manage end‑to‑end procurement processes, including complex tenders and competitive quotation exercises across a range of spend categories.
* Ensure adherence to public procurement regulations, including the Procurement Act 2023.
* Embed category management approaches to optimise procurement outcomes and maximise supplier engagement.
* Collaborate with internal teams and external partners to ensure successful delivery of procurement activities, meeting deadlines and achieving Council priorities.
* Incorporate social value, ethical procurement and sustainability principles into procurement strategies.
* Oversee contract management, ensuring delivery of outcomes, performance and cost monitoring, and change/risk management.


About You

* Experience in leading complex procurement programmes, ideally in the public sector.
* Strong understanding of a range of contracts and commercial agreements.
* Ability to ensure adherence to governance structures and corporate compliance.
* Knowledge of category management, supplier negotiations and commercial risk mitigation.
* Ability to provide professional challenge and secure outcomes.
* Familiarity with budget management and financial planning within procurement operations.
* Strong interpersonal skills, with experience in stakeholder engagement and cross‑functional collaboration.
* Understanding of repairs contracts and/or housing knowledge to bring strong experienced advice to the service.
